Spartans Fall 4-3 to the Gauchos

March 24, 2018

Box Score/Results

Santa Barbara, Calif. --- The San Jose State University baseball team (9-12) lost 4-3 to UC Santa Barbara (8-11-1) on a clutch hit in the ninth inning Saturday afternoon at Caesar Uyesaka Stadium. Andrew Martinez (2-for-4, RBI, BB) scored the game winning hit when he singled to left field with two outs on a full count in the bottom of ninth inning.

"We had good performances from our pitching staff, and we played well enough to win," said interim head coach Brad Sanfilippo. "We just gave them opportunities to get back in the game."

The offensive spark on the day came from Freshman Ruben Ibarra. Ibarra had his best day as a Spartan going 3-for-5 at the plate with 2 RBIs.

Most of the game was a pitcher's duel between Andrew Mitchel (2-0) and Chris Lincoln (0-1). Mitchel allowed just one run on four hits in 5.1 innings played versus Lincoln who allowed one run and six hits.

Justin Watland (0-0) came in clutch in the bottom of the sixth when he iced two batters with the bases loaded to hold onto the 1-1 tie.

Three other Spartans had a multi-hit day against the Gauchos. Kellen Strahm went 2-for-5, David Campbell was 2-for-5, and Sam Olsson went 2-for-4.

The winning pitcher was Shea Barry (1-0) who struck out Ibarra in the top of the ninth inning with a runner on second. Barry played 1.2 innings but struck out two batters to give the Gauchos the victory.

The Spartans return tomorrow afternoon in their final game against UC Santa Barbara at 1:00 p.m. inside Caesar Uyesaka Stadium.
